Output ebc6cdcab3a8231e3032dc38657b094e462156dc8e64eeacdbebe0d2c7cdc381:0

value
2870667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ecbf42b5b1a68dca3b23d33102a16010415c0231 OP_EQUAL
address
3PGpWqLKXngnXYiLgGPPKtiNEWYYX1717Y
transaction
ebc6cdcab3a8231e3032dc38657b094e462156dc8e64eeacdbebe0d2c7cdc381
confirmations
160707
spent
true